At 02:29 PM 2/8/2001 -0600, Eric Gaither, Gaithman's E-Gold Exchange wrote: >Public Service Announcement from Gaithmans: > >Please be aware of (yet another!) bogus company claiming to process credit >cards and ACH transactions for your company. The company is bogus and is >run by a couple of scammers who used to work in the credit card industry. >The company is called ACH Finance. The pair running the company is Charles >Chambers and his brother, Raymond Chambers. They are knowledgeable of >industry guidelines, terminology, and protocols. The message here should be to be wary of unsolicited commercial e-mail (UCE) a/k/a SPAM. Here are two resources that may help list members.
